| | Staff carving I just made a album "Krum" to share with you of a staff I did as a commission. It's in the Members Album's. The staff was over 12 years old and had an old finish on it. I decided to not redo the finish but enhance the staff by using the wood to help me along. The man after 5 years of wanting it carve now has his staff back but with a more interesting one for him to take his walks with. Thanks for looking!
